Amid a controversy over a senior bureacrat trying to stall the arrest of former Union minister Matang Sinh, the CBI on Wednesday undertook major rejig of Joint Directors with Ashok Tiwari, who was supervising the probe in 2G spectrum scam being transferred to MDMA, which is probing Rajiv Gandhi assassination.

The charge of Tiwari has been handed over to Anurag Garg who was looking after Training. The premier probe agency has termed it a routine exercise.

Prabodh Kumar, who has been handling major corruption cases including Tatra truck scam, AgustaWestland case among others, has been transferred to Banking Services and Fraud Section while R P Agrawal has been given charge of anti-corruption wing of the agency.

Rajeev Sharma who was handling Banking Services and Fraud Section has been transferred to Economic Offences Zone-I besides looking after anti-corruption branches of Chandigarh Nagpur, Jabalpur and Bhopal.

R S Bhatti, who is in charge of policy, media relations and CBI's snooping wing Special Unit, has been given additional charge of Technical and Forensic unit.
